PwC becomes OpenAI’s largest enterprise customer

PwC, one of the largest accounting and consulting firms, has selected ChatGPT Enterprise to become OpenAI’s largest enterprise customer. PwC is deploying the AI software to more than 100,000 employees in the US and UK.

OpenAI signs more content partnerships

OpenAI continues to expand its partnerships with media companies: Following deals with News Corp. and other publishers, The Atlantic and Vox Media have signed agreements with the ChatGPT maker. OpenAI will gain access to the publishers’ content and data to train its AI models in exchange for financial compensation and access to its technology.

IBM makes its Granite models freely available

IBM unveils new generative AI technologies at its Think 2024 conference. It makes its powerful “Granite” models freely available. IBM wants to encourage the development and adoption of AI in the enterprise.

Kyndryl and Nvidia want to make enterprise AI easier

IT service provider Kyndryl and Nvidia are working together to make it easier for businesses to use generative AI. The partnership combines Nvidia’s hardware and software with Kyndryl’s expertise in implementing and scaling AI projects.

SAP integrates Amazon Bedrock into AI platform

SAP is integrating Amazon’s Bedrock AI development platform into its AI Core platform to facilitate the use of generative AI for enterprises, especially in regulated industries. Bedrock gives SAP customers access to a variety of large language models.

Cohere Aya 23 is multilingual

Cohere for AI releases the Aya 23 multilingual AI models with support for 23 languages and open weights. The models outperform its predecessor, Aya 101, and other open models on a variety of tasks, enabling researchers and practitioners to further develop the multilingual models and applications.
